Important Update on Royal Mail 2nd Class Delivery Service

Recent changes to the Royal Mail 2nd Class service have altered the delivery schedule, impacting how and when parcels and letters reach their destinations. Understanding these adjustments is essential for planning your postage and managing expectations around delivery times.

Revised Delivery Schedule

Royal Mail now delivers 2nd Class items on a variable weekly timetable: deliveries occur only two days in one week, followed by three days the next week, alternating continuously. This new pattern means that delivery days are not consistent each week, which can affect when your items are received.

Extended Delivery Times

Due to this staggered schedule, 2nd Class items can take up to 10 working days for delivery, excluding Saturdays and Sundays. This represents a significant increase compared to previous expectations and requires customers to allow more time for their mail to arrive.
